AmericasBarometer Insights Series
The Insights Series provides short, pithy analysis of key, policy relevant data gathered by the AmericasBarometer. The studies are written mainly by LAPOP scholars and students. The series includes four types of reports:
Insights - In-depth analyses reports at the regional level that look at the individual level predictors, both sociodemographic and political, of key survey questions from the AmericasBarometer.
Topical Briefs - Short reports that give survey data insights from the AmericasBarometer related to contemporary sociopolitical events at the regional and country levels.
Methodological Notes - Reports that provide a look “under the hood” of the survey methodologies implemented in the AmericasBarometer project.
Spotlights (Now available!) - Quick snapshots of survey items from the AmericasBarometer across Latin America and Caribbean countries and across time.
